This role is an Identity & Access Management Engineer. The IAM Engineer is responsible for the support of comprehensive identity governance & access management solutions. It requires hand-on engineering and operational responsibilities supporting SailPoint, CyberArk, Okta, Certificate Management, and associated processes.
Professional Responsibilities
Participation in the development of workflows, system configuration, change documentation, optimization and support related to access, while working with application teams to deploy new applications & functionality.
